
Shorebirds Game Notes
Published on July 14, 2010 under South Atlantic League (SAL1)
Delmarva Shorebirds News Release
West Virginia Power (38-51, 7-12) @ Delmarva Shorebirds (41-47, 9-9)
July 14, 2010 | Arthur W. Perdue Stadium | Salisbury, Md. | 7:05 p.m.
Series: Game 1
Radio Broadcast: Sportstalk 960 | www.sportstalk960.com | Bret Lasky (PBP)

STARTING PITCHING SUCCESS: Over the last seven games, Shorebirds starting pitching has allowed just 26 hits and two earned runs in 41.0 innings pitched. Further, the seven starters have combined to strike out 36 batters with just seven walks. The last four Shorebirds starters (Kantakevich, Bundy, Hobgood & Allar) did not allow an earned run in 19.0 innings pitched.
11TH IN SINGLE-SEASON: Shorebirds closer Josh Dowdy ranks 11th all-time in single-season history with 15 saves. Derek Brown (1998) is the all-time leader with 33 saves. Dowdy is one save from matching Brandon Cooney, who led the Shorebirds last season with 16 saves.
29 WINS VS. NORTH: The Shorebirds have won 29 of their 41 games against the Northern Division this season. The 29 wins are the second most in the division, behind Lakewood (41). The Shorebirds will play 39 of their final 52 games against teams in the Northern Division.
SEVERAL 'BIRDS IN DOWNWARD SPINS: The Shorebirds offense has sputtered of late. They are batting just .213 in their last ten games and .199 as a team in the last five. T.J. Baxter and Levi Carolus each have just one hit in their last 18 at-bats. Garabez Rosa is just 3-for-30 in his last eight games. Kieron Pope is only 5-for-32 in his last nine games. The Shorebirds are batting a SAL worst .208 through 12 games in July.
19 STRAIGHT: Shorebirds third baseman Ty Kelly has gone 19 straight games without an error. Kelly has made only nine errors in 79 games this season.
TOP OF THE ORDER CRITICAL: In the Shorebirds two losses in the Lakewood series, the 1 through 4 hitters were a combined 3-for-30. The Shorebirds top four hitters in the order went 11-41 in the three wins.
SIXTH WIN STREAK: The Shorebirds are looking for their sixth three-plus game win streak of the season.
.227 VS. WEST VIRGINIA: In nine games against West Virginia, the Shorebirds are hitting .227. The Power are hitting .257 against the 'Birds this season. This is West Virginia's first trip to Perdue Stadium this year.
4 IN LAST EIGHT: Ty Kelly has four multi-hit games in his last eight games. He has 10 hits in his last eight. His current .263 batting average is his highest mark since June 3 when he was hitting .268.
FIVE-GAME HIT STREAK: Luis Bernardo is riding a season high five game hit streak into game one against West Virginia. He is 7-for-19 during the stretch with two doubles. His career best hitting streak is six, accomplished between 6/25 and 7/2 of 2009 with the Delmarva Shorebirds.
FOUR-GAMER FOR DALLES: Shorebirds catcher Justin Dalles is on a mini four-game hitting streak (4-for-14). He began the season on an eight-game hit streak.
SECOND IN LEAGUE: Steve Bumbry ranks second in the SAL in strikeouts with 102. Only Anthony Hewitt of Lakewood has been fanned more times, 107. Bumbry has struck out 32 more times than anyone else on the club.
